JavaScript学习(六)数据类型–函数
函数声明 函数声明有三种方式: function命令、函数表达式和function构造函数 重复声明的函数会被覆盖 //function命令 function print(s) { console.log(s); //函数表达式 var print = function(s) { console.log(s); }; //函数具名表达式 var print = function x(){ cons…
函数声明 函数声明有三种方式: function命令、函数表达式和function构造函数 重复声明的函数会被覆盖 //function命令 function print(s) { console.log(s); //函数表达式 var print = function(s) { console.log(s); }; //函数具名表达式 var print = function x(){ cons…
1、 依赖导入 <dependency> <groupId>com.alibaba</groupId> <artifactId>fastjson</artifactId> <version>1.2.62</version> </dependency> 2、JSONObject的简单使用 JSONObje…
深入理解学习ArrayList 概述 扩容原理 面试常问 概述 ArrayList 使用动态数组来存储元素。用MSDN(面向开发人员和技术专业人员的 Microsoft 文档和学习主页)中的说法,就是Array的复杂版本,它提供了动态的增加和减少元素,实现了Collection和List接口,灵活的设置数组的大小等好处。 动态数组是指在声明时没有确定数组大小的数组,即忽略圆括号中的下标;当要用它时…
1:对象的回收前期工作 finalize()方法的调用: 当一个对象不再使用时会被java虚拟机销毁,并回收其所占内存。java中并没有c++中类似析构函数这样的方法,当调用对象的delete()方法时,在析构函数中做一些资源释放的工作。 1)在java中,当我们调用System.gc()时,Java垃圾回收并不会立即执行或者根本不会执行,这主要取决于java虚拟机此时对程序运行状态的一个评测。 …
顺序:组件-----开发框架-----其他 版权声明:本文为qq_41611125原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。原文链接:https://blog.csdn.net/qq_41611125/article/details/130052694
题干(捏造): 实现输入 “源文件路径” 和“ 要复制到的文件路径 ”,对源文件判断,存在才能复制!对目标文件判断,不存在,则直接生成一个文件,若存在,则 询问追加还是覆盖 。 伪代码: 源文件 s1, 目标文件 s2 if (s1不存在){ 提示要复制文件不存在 }elif (s2存在){ 提示追加或者覆盖 } 难点(实力采坑) BufferedReader fin = new Buffered…
文章目录 队列 代码实现 环形队列 链表 单链表 add/addByOrder delete/update 代码实现 双向链表 代码实现 环形链表(Joseph Ring) 环形链表代码实现 解决Joseph问题代码实现 栈 代码实现 栈的实际应用 数据结构所必备的知识,适合入门学习,作者也是一边学习一边分享, 如果觉得写的还不错的话,欢迎点一个收藏再走哦~~~ ,后续会出更多有关于数据结构与算法…
给定一个字符串 s ,请你找出其中不含有重复字符的 最长子串 的长度。 示例 1: 输入: s = “abcabcbb” 输出: 3 解释: 因为无重复字符的最长子串是 “abc”,所以其长度为 3。 示例 2: 输入: s = “bbbbb” 输出: 1 解释: 因为无重复字符的最长子串是 “b”,所以其长度为 1。 示例 3: 输入: s = “pwwkew” 输出: 3 解释: 因为无重复字…
1.代码部分 2.运行结果 版权声明:本文为qq_50496173原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。原文链接:https://blog.csdn.net/qq_50496173/article/details/111475262